I have waited for a modern fluent windows Notepad app for a long time. Don't get me wrong, vs code, atom, notepad++ are good editors but they are a bit too heavy for me. I sometimes just want a light-weighted Notepad app for editing text files and config files (As quick turnaround text editor).
So, here comes the "Notepads" (s stands for Sets):


It is in preview stage right now and you can head over to my GitHub repo to download:
https://github.com/JasonStein/Notepads
It will be free and open sourced. I will release it to Microsoft store very soon.
